In which of the following organisms, multiple fission is a means of asexual reproduction?

options

  1. Yeast
  2. Leishmania
  3. Paramoecium
  4. Plasmodium

Answer

Plasmodium

Reason — Multiple fission is a type of asexual reproduction in which the parent cell divides into many daughter cells at the same time which occurs in Plasmodium, the parasite that causes malaria.

Inside its host’s liver or red blood cells, Plasmodium’s nucleus divides several times before the cell splits into many smaller cells, each forming a new organism.
